We have helped 1000 of South African just like ... WebThe credit card company simply registers the debt as a loss—but the debt still exists. A debt owed to the credit card company is an asset of the credit card company, and like any other asset, the creditor can sell the debt to a third party (such as a collection agency), which can then collect the debt from you.

WebNov 29, 2011 · For a recently charged off account, about 6 – 7 cents per dollar; older accounts that have already been sold a couple times 1.5 to 2 cents to the dollar. This means if the collection agency is attempting to collect a debt of $5000.00 from you, they may have only paid $300 for the account and would be more than happy to settle on $1000 for a ...
